1026651-89-7


Name (1,3-Dioxaindan-5-yl)methyl 4-methylbenzene-1-sulfonate
Molecular Formula C15H14O5S
Molecular Weight 306.3
Smiles Cc1ccc(S(=O)(=O)OCc2ccc3c(c2)OCO3)cc1
Cc1ccc(S(=O)(=O)OCc2ccc3c(c2)OCO3)cc1